What are some common challenges faced by professionals in remote home care coding, and how can they be addressed?

Remote home care coders often face challenges such as staying updated with frequent regulatory changes, managing secure access to patient records, and maintaining effective communication with clinical staff. To address these, it's helpful to participate in regular training sessions, use HIPAA-compliant technology, and establish clear communication channels with care teams. Staying organized and proactive in seeking clarification on documentation also helps ensure accurate coding and compliance.

What is remote home care coding?

Remote home care coding involves reviewing and assigning standardized medical codes to patient diagnoses, procedures, and services provided in home health care settings, all while working from a remote location. Coders use classification systems such as ICD-10-CM and CPT to ensure accurate billing and compliance with regulations. This role requires a strong understanding of medical terminology, coding guidelines, and privacy laws. Remote home care coders typically collaborate electronically with healthcare providers, ensuring timely and precise claims for reimbursement. Many employers require certification such as CCS, CPC, or a specialty in home health coding.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ote home care coder,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Home Care Coder, you need a solid understanding of medical coding standards (such as ICD-10, CPT, and HCPCS), home health regulations, and typically a certification like CPC or CCS. Proficiency in electronic health record (EHR) systems, coding software, and secure remote work platforms is essential. Att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and effective communication are critical soft skills for success in this role. These skills ensure the accurate capture of clinical data, proper reimbursement, and compliance with healthcare regulations in a remote setting.
